Bug#833231: initramfs-tools: during initramfs: "/init: line 1: logsave: not found" when e2fsprogs is not installed

2016-08-01 Thread Daniel Kahn Gillmor
Source: initramfs-tools
Version: 0.125
Severity: normal
Control: affects -1 e2fsprogs

I have a minimal system with only btrfs filesystems, and e2fsprogs is
not needed on it.  It would be nice to be able to uninstall it.

however, when i uninstall e2fsprogs and reboot into an initramfs built
by initramfs-tools, i see the following error and then i get dropped
back into the initramfs shell:

(initramfs) exit
/init: line 1: logsave: not found
The root filesystem on /dev/vda1 requires a manual fsck


BusyBox v1.22.1 (Debian 1:1.22.0-19) built-in shell (ash)
Enter 'help' for a list of built-in commands.

(initramfs) 


even if i remove the logsave and "requires a manual fsck" lines from
/scripts/functions in the initramfs, these errors repeat themselves
and i can't get the system booted again.

It would be nice to remove the need for e2fsprogs for systems that
aren't using the extX family of filesystems.
